
Paperback
Published 03 Nov 2008
34 results
Paperback
Published 03 Nov 2008
Paperback
Published 03 Nov 2008
Paperback
Published 01 Feb 2007
Paperback
Published 01 Dec 1987
Paperback
Paperback
Published 01 Jun 2000
Paperback
Published 01 Jan 2001
Paperback
Published 01 Jun 2002
Paperback
Published 13 Mar 2003
Paperback
Published 01 Jan 2004
Paperback
Paperback
Paperback
Paperback
Paperback
Paperback